Output 44808bc90063183b2a73b8a084b29e140f70a285938c4cba487703b4a1e6f7f8:47

value
285035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85519589339fd0e4e0e22565e8b35c5feef2bcd4 OP_EQUAL
address
3DqwXd1CeX1CMkF4XLWwfmUdi8UPqjY35M
transaction
44808bc90063183b2a73b8a084b29e140f70a285938c4cba487703b4a1e6f7f8
spent
true